When it is about bunk bed materials wood is usually more durable and durable than metal. It is also aesthetically appealing and can be stained to match the decor of the bedroom. If you are looking for an authentic look it is possible to use natural wood and avoid staining process completely to get a natural appearance that is easy to clean and maintain. Wood is an excellent choice for bunk beds that will be used by children because it is more resistant than other surfaces to scratch or nick.
A wooden bunk is a timeless piece of furniture that your kids will cherish for decades to come. This is the ideal solution for those who have little space or require additional sleeping arrangements. If you choose high-quality furniture it will last for a long time and can be passed down to children younger than they are ready to have their own bedroom.
